Comprehending Composite Doors

Composite doors are developed to imitate the look of a conventional wood door while providing enhanced efficiency abilities. Here are a few of the main functions that contribute to their popularity:

  • Multi-Material Construction: Composite doors combine various products for strength and insulation.
  • Weather Resistance: They can sustain rain, wind, and temperature changes without degrading.
  • Visual Versatility: Available in various designs, colors, and surfaces that can match any home.

While composite doors are known for their strength, they are not invulnerable to damage. Chips can interfere with their beauty and expose the inner products to wetness and insects.

Common Causes of Chips and Scratches

Understanding the causes of chips and scratches can help property owners take preventative measures and prepare for repairs. Typical offenders include:

  1. Accidental Impacts: Items like bicycles and yard equipment can unintentionally scratch the door's surface area.
  2. Extreme Weather: Hail and strong winds can trigger damage with time.
  3. Wear and Tear: Regular use and friction from door hardware might detract from the door's finish.
  4. Cleaning Products: Harsh chemicals can strip protective surfaces and result in chips.

Step-by-Step Guide to Repairing Chips in Composite Doors

Fixing chips in composite doors is frequently easier than property owners may think. The list below actions supply a clear method to bring back the door's appearance effectively:

Materials Needed

  • Color-matching touch-up paint or filler
  • Fine-grit sandpaper
  • Tidy cloth
  • Moderate detergent and water solution
  • Paintbrush or sponge
  • Clear coat (optional)

Repair Process

  1. Tidy the Area:

    • Begin by cleaning the damaged location with a moderate detergent and water solution. Get rid of any dirt or particles using a tidy cloth and let it dry totally.
  2. Examine the Damage:

    • Determine if the chip is shallow or deep. For minor chips, touch-up paint might be adequate, while bigger damages may require filling.
  3. Sand the Area:

    • Use fine-grit sandpaper to carefully smooth the edges around the chip. This will assist the paint or filler adhere much better.
  4. Apply Filler (If Necessary):

    • For much deeper chips, use a color-matching filler. Use it carefully, ensuring it a little overfills the chip. Follow the item instructions, enabling appropriate drying time.
  5. Sand the Filler:

    • Once the filler has actually dried totally, sand it down till it is flush with the surrounding surface area.
  6. Retouch with Paint:

    • Using a paintbrush or sponge, apply a color-matching touch-up paint over the repaired location. Allow it to dry totally.
  7. Seal the Area (Optional):

    • For added protection, apply a clear coat over the fixed area. This can improve toughness and maintain the door's finish.
  8. Last Inspection:

    • After whatever is dry, take an action back to inspect the repair. If necessary, use an additional coat of paint or clear sealant for a more polished look.

Preventative Measures

Taking proactive steps to minimize the risk of chips and scratches can lengthen the life of composite doors. Consider the following preventative procedures: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a mild cleaning service frequently to keep the door looking beautiful.
  • Prevent Harsh Chemicals: Stick to milder cleansing items to prevent damage to the door's finish.
  • Use Protective Film: Consider applying protective movie in high-trafficked areas to lessen scratches.
  • Conduct Regular Inspections: Regularly inspect your door for indications of wear or chips, addressing any concerns rapidly to prevent escalation.
